How I Learned Java with These Essential Resources

I Quit Java 3 Times... Until I Found These Resources. 🤯 When I started learning Java, I wasted weeks jumping between random tutorials — until I found these game-changing resources. If you’re a beginner in 2025, ditch the framework hype and start with these Java fundamentals resources 👇 🎥 YouTube Channels (For Visual & Conceptual Mastery): • Programming with Mosh by Mosh Hamedani: Excellent for crystal-clear, structured explanations of OOP and fundamental concepts. • TELUSKO by Navin Reddy: Great for seeing pure Java code written and explained for core topics like Collections and Streams. • CodeWithHarry: Offers simplified, easy-to-digest Java explanations with handwritten notes that make core syntax stick faster. 💻 Websites (For Quick Reference & Unbeatable Detail): • W3Schools.com Java Tutorial: Perfect for quick syntax reference and hands-on examples of basic control flow and data types. • Tutorialspoint: Extremely detailed notes on almost every core Java topic, from Generics to Multithreading - great for interview prep. • Oracle Java Docs (Official Tutorials): Your final destination. This is the source of truth for understanding the Java language and JVM deeply. Essential for advanced comprehension. 🔥 Pro-Tip: Master OOP and problem-solving within the pure Java environment first. This strong foundation is the only way to succeed when moving to advanced topics like Spring Boot, System Design, and utilizing AI co-pilots in production. Save this post and give your Java foundation the attention it deserves! 🚀 💬 What’s the one pure Java resource that finally made the language click for you? Share it below! 👇 #Java #CoreJava #DSA #Programming #CodingCommunity #LearnToCode #Developers #SoftwareEngineering

We are glad to be mentioned as a go-to learning resource Nirban Pal 💚

See more comments

To view or add a comment, sign in

Explore content categories